Environment:
The Reference Laboratory in Toronto features state-of-the-art equipment that supports a broad menu of routine and specialized assays. New instrumentation for high-volume chemistry and immunology testing is currently undergoing verification for implementation later this year. The laboratory focuses on high level of automation, including numerous pre-analytical and analytical autoverification tools and automated data analysis and reporting. The clinical mass spectrometry facility is one of the largest in Canada, guided by a team of Laboratory Scientists and Clinical Biochemists, with diverse experience in development, validation, and quality assurance of lab-developed testing.

Based at the Detour Lake Mine site, we currently have an exciting opportunity for a Mine Geologist to join our Technical Services team reporting to the Geology Superintendent.

Detour Lake is the second largest gold producing mine in Canada with the largest gold reserves and substantial growth potentialThe open pit mine is located in northeastern Ontario, approximately 300 kilometres northeast of Timmins and 185 kilometres by road northeast of Cochrane, within the northernmost Abitibi Greenstone Belt.The mine is situated in the area of the historic Detour Lake open pit/underground mine operated by Placer Dome which produced 1.8 million ounces of gold from 1983 to 1999. The Detour Lake operation has a mine life of approximately 22 years with an average gold production of 659,000 ounces per year.

The Mine Geologist will work in a production geology team to deliver maximum ore grade to the Process Plant through accurate identification and optimal ore classification.
